J'ai eu un bogue dans notre logiciel qui se produit lorsque je reçois un délai de connexion. Ces erreurs sont très rares (généralement lorsque ma connexion est interrompue par notre réseau interne). Comment générer artificiellement ce type d'effet pour tester notre logiciel? Si cela est important, l'application est écrite en …
Les réponses à cette question sont un effort communautaire . Modifiez les réponses existantes pour améliorer ce post. Il n'accepte pas actuellement de nouvelles réponses ou interactions. Je vais développer une application de messagerie instantanée qui s'exécute dans le navigateur. Quels navigateurs prennent en charge l' API WebSocket ?
Laquelle des méthodes suivantes est la meilleure et la plus portable pour obtenir le nom d'hôte de l'ordinateur actuel en Java? Runtime.getRuntime().exec("hostname") contre InetAddress.getLocalHost().getHostName()
Quelle est la différence entre read()et recv(), et entre send()et write()dans la programmation de socket en termes de performances, de vitesse et d'autres comportements?
Je reçois l'avertissement suivant lors de l'utilisation java.net.URLEncoder.encode: avertissement: [obsolescence] encode (java.lang.String) dans java.net.URLEncoder est obsolète Que dois-je utiliser à la place?
Désolé pour la longueur, c'est un peu nécessaire. introduction Je développe un logiciel de bureau à distance (juste pour le plaisir) en C # 4.0 pour Windows Vista / 7. J'ai surmonté les obstacles de base: j'ai un système de messagerie UDP robuste, une conception de programme relativement propre, j'ai …
Ils offrent tous deux à peu près les mêmes fonctionnalités. Lequel dois-je choisir pour développer mon serveur TCP hautes performances? Quels sont les avantages et les inconvénients? Liens de référence: Apache MINA ( source ) Netty ( source )
Quelle est la différence entre TCP et UDP? Je sais que TCP est utilisé dans le cas d'applications critiques non temporelles, et UDP est utilisé pour les jeux ou les applications qui nécessitent une transmission rapide des données. Je sais que TCP est utilisé pour HTTP, HTTP, FTP, SMTP et …
Quels sont les avantages (ou limites) de l'un par rapport à l'autre pour le transfert de fichiers sur Internet? (Je connais les formes sécurisées des deux protocoles. J'aimerais entendre des comparaisons à travers des expériences personnelles en termes de performances, de fiabilité, de limitations de taille de fichier, etc.)
C'est peut-être une question très basique mais cela me déroute. Deux prises connectées différentes peuvent-elles partager un port? J'écris un serveur d'application qui devrait être capable de gérer plus de 100k connexions simultanées, et nous savons que le nombre de ports disponibles sur un système est d'environ 60k (16 bits). …
Les deux connect()et les bind()appels système «associent» le descripteur de fichier de socket à une adresse (généralement une combinaison ip / port). Leurs prototypes sont comme: - int connect(int sockfd, const struct sockaddr *addr, socklen_t addrlen); et int bind(int sockfd, const struct sockaddr *addr, socklen_t addrlen); Quelle est la différence …
Disons que si je devais obtenir un hébergement partagé, virtuel ou dédié, je lis quelque part qu'un serveur / une machine ne peut gérer que 64 000 connexions TCP à la fois, est-ce vrai? Combien d'hébergeurs pourraient-ils en gérer quelle que soit la bande passante? Je suppose que HTTP fonctionne …
Je ne sais pas comment et quand l'utiliser beginBackgroundTaskWithExpirationHandler. Apple montre dans leurs exemples de l'utiliser en applicationDidEnterBackgrounddélégué, pour avoir plus de temps pour effectuer une tâche importante, généralement une transaction réseau. Lorsque vous regardez sur mon application, il semble que la plupart de mes informations réseau soient importantes, et …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.